Payoneer Global’s share price has recently nudged higher after a string of sharp declines, which may indicate a possible shift in market sentiment. While the stock has shown brief spurts of momentum, a year-to-date share price return of -39.01% and a one-year total shareholder return of -26.92% reflect the longer-term performance challenges investors have faced.

Most Popular Narrative: 36.9% Undervalued
Payoneer Global’s last close of $6.19 is substantially below the narrative’s consensus fair value, highlighting a potentially overlooked opportunity. The focus now shifts to rapid changes in cross-border payment technology and global partnerships that could reshape future revenue streams.
Ongoing investment in blockchain and stablecoin infrastructure, paired with regulatory clarity (for example, the Genius Act), positions Payoneer to innovate in real-time cross-border treasury management. This could lower transaction costs, broaden addressable use cases, and support future margin expansion.

Another View: Look Beyond Analyst Targets
Examining the price-to-earnings ratio provides a very different story. Payoneer trades at 22.3x earnings, well above both the industry average of 16.6x and the peer average of 14.2x. The fair ratio stands at just 15.5x. This premium suggests investors are already baking in high expectations, and possibly taking on extra valuation risk. If the company falls short, could that gap lead to future price pressure?
